Mission
Seeking to put god's love into action, habitat for humanity brings people together to build homes, communities and hope to realize our vision of a world where everyone has a decent place to live. Habitat for humanity wicomico adheres to a strict non-proselytizing policy and will not offer assistance on the expressed or implied condition that people must adhere to or convert to a particular faith or listen and respond to messaging designed to induce conversion to a particular faith.
Programs
2 programs
Critical home repair program: the critical home repair program provides urgent and major home repairs to preserve homes for our low-income homeowners that desire to age in place. Hfhwc deeply understands the desire of seniors to live independently and safely in their own homes. Two sub-programs include "aging in place and "veteran build" both ensuring that elderly homeowners in wicomico and somerset counties can enjoy their homes for years to come, with dignity and comfort. Referrals and collaborations with other non-profits, tidalhealth and government offices have been in place for the last 10 years. Eligibility criteria: 1)homeowners residing in wicomico or somerset counties. 2) individuals struggling with critical home repairs that pose a threat to safety and/or health. 3) households meeting income guidelines and demonstrating a financial need and 4) home being repaired must be homeowner occupied.
Restore program: habitat for humanity wicomico operates a habitat for humanity wicomico restore, a retail operation where donated furniture, appliances, building materials, and other miscellaneous items are sold to the community at a greatly reduced price. The restore funds the mission of the organization and provides operating income for the organization plus additional net income for home building and home repair programs.
